MySQL中如何确保数据的一致性和完整性

在MySQL中,可以通过以下方式来确保数据的一致性和完整性:使用主键和外键约束:定义主键和外键可以确保数据表之间的关系,避免数据之间的不一致性。使用触发器:可以通过触发器来在数据插入、更新或删除前后执行特定的操作,从而确保数据的完整性。使用事务:事务可以将一系列操作整体进行处理,如果其中任何一个操作失败,整个事务都会被回滚,避免数据丢失或不一致。使用约束:可以在列级别或表级别定义约束条件,如NOT

在MySQL中,可以通过以下方式来确保数据的一致性和完整性:

  1. 使用主键和外键约束:定义主键和外键可以确保数据表之间的关系,避免数据之间的不一致性。

  2. 使用触发器:可以通过触发器来在数据插入、更新或删除前后执行特定的操作,从而确保数据的完整性。

  3. 使用事务:事务可以将一系列操作整体进行处理,如果其中任何一个操作失败,整个事务都会被回滚,避免数据丢失或不一致。

  4. 使用约束:可以在列级别或表级别定义约束条件,如NOT NULL、UNIQUE、DEFAULT等,确保数据的完整性。

  5. 使用存储过程和函数:通过存储过程和函数来执行复杂的数据操作,可以确保数据的一致性和完整性。

通过以上方法,可以有效地确保数据的一致性和完整性,保证数据库中的数据是准确、完整和可靠的。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/917122.html

(0)
派派
上一篇 2024-03-07
下一篇 2024-03-07

相关推荐

  • 如何查看删除的快照(怎么删除快照)

    如何查看删除的快照,怎么删除快照内容导航:如何用百度快照看到已被自己删除的帖子内容如何通过百度快照功能查到被删除的帖子淘宝上对不起您查看的宝贝快照已经被删除是怎么回事快照已删除怎样找历史百度快照一、如何用百度快照看到已被自己删除的帖子内容搜索一下

    2022-05-01
    0
  • 热点营销是什么(热点营销的概念)

    热点营销是什么,热点营销的概念内容导航:热点营销到底是什么东西内容怎么做热点营销企业如何蹭热点营销热点营销的几种方式企业有哪些营销热点一、热点营销到底是什么东西热点营销说白了就是“蹭热点”,企业把自家品牌或产品与广受关注的社会新闻,事件,人物的明星效应等结合起来,以达到促进产品销售或

    2022-05-04
    0
  • 电商员工是干什么的(电商需要什么员工)

    电商员工是干什么的,电商需要什么员工 内容导航: 电商专业的工作人员平时的工作内容是什么 商务KTV包房服务员是干什么的 电商是干什么的 商务公司员工做什么 一、电商专业的工作人员…

    2022-08-19
    0
  • CentOS安全加固与防护的方法是什么

    CentOS安全加固与防护的方法包括以下几点:加强密码安全:确保密码复杂度强,定期更换密码,设置密码策略,限制密码尝试次数。及时安装更新:及时更新操作系统和软件的补丁程序,以修复已知的漏洞。配置防火墙:使用防火墙来限制网络流量,只允许必要的端口和服务访问。禁用不必要的服务:关闭不必要的服务和端口,减少攻击面。使用 SELinux:配置 SELinux 来限制进程的权限,提高系统安全性。定期备份数据

    2024-05-09
    0
  • 2021年dnf赚钱攻略(dnf最新金币比例)

    随着奥兹玛团本的推出,很多勇士们对金币的需求增加了,笔者在本篇文章给勇士们分析一下各地摸金搬砖的收益情况。角色1收入为691962纯金币以及26个时间结晶、33个堇青石以及119个绝望矿石(包含4次每日特殊奖励),当日时间结晶单价为16500,堇青石

    2021-11-11 技术经验
    0
  • oracle表空间是什么

    Oracle表空间是用来存储数据库中表、索引、视图等对象的物理存储空间。每个Oracle数据库可以包含多个表空间,每个表空间可以包含多个数据文件,这些数据文件实际上是操作系统上的物理文件,用于存储数据库中的数据。表空间的主要作用是管理和组织数据库中的数据,以便能够有效地进行数据存储和管理。

    2024-05-11
    0

发表回复

登录后才能评论